RESUMO

Incapacitating male genital lymphedema most commonly results from filariasis, which is endemic in the tropical and subtropical countries. However, with the advent of extensive ablative surgical and radiotherapeutic measures against abdominopelvic malignancies, more cases of iatrogenic lymphedema of the genitalia can be expected in other parts of the world as well. Surgical treatment of male genital lymphedema is essentially divided into 1) excision of subcutaneous lymphedematous tissues with genital reconstruction using the remaining skin and 2) complete excision of lymphedema followed by split thickness skin grafting of the denuded phallus. The rationale behind our preference for the latter procedure is discussed with illustrative case profiles and important salient surgical steps are outlined.

RESUMO

We describe a case of congenital popliteal pterygium in conjunction with other specific congenital malformations. This syndrome has been called the quadruple syndrome. The literature is reviewed. A rationale for more aggressive treatment of this deformity is discussed. One child who has undergone major multiple nerve grafts as a part of the primary corrective surgery is reported. Her result has been pleasing to the patient, the parents, and the surgeons.

RESUMO

A plastic surgical teaching service has been organized at a women's correctional institution to provide a previously unrecognized medical need and to serve a valuable educational function for our residents in training. A total of 177 surgical candidates demonstrating a wide range of reconstructive problems including tattoos, scars, keloids, neoplasms of the skin and hands, deformities of the face and breasts, and numerous disabilities of the hands were identified among 241 inmates requesting examination. Thus far, 116 operative procedures have been performed on 101 patients. Patient acceptance has been high, and the support of prison authorities has been enthusiastic. Persistent efforts to convince legislators of the wisdom of supporting this program financially have only been partially successful and will require further accumulation of sociologic data bearing on the rehabilitative potential of the detained patient with a correctable deformity. Meanwhile, residents in training gain maturity as they provide a very "private" type of service for what has traditionally been considered a very "public" population of patients.

RESUMO

The essential features of Moebius syndrome are described. The etiology of the condition remains in doubt. The role of heredity and the possible familial incidence are noted. We present two cases of Moebius syndrome in which the facial paralysis was surgically corrected by means of dynamic muscle transfers. The use of an innervated platysma muscle flap in the first patient is believed to be the first surgical description of such a procedure.
